Love them or loath them, Ugg Boots are one of those instantly-recognisable brands that has spread across the world from small beginnings back in 1978. But for Ugg's founder, Brian Smith, success hasn't been plain sailing and his journey has has its ups and downs.

Earlier this year, Dawna Jones met Brian Smith to discuss what it takes to weather the uncertainty of being an entrepreneur. As he talks about the Ugg Australia story, he shares some philosophical lessons learned that helped keep his spirits alive when all seemed lost. In this interview Dawna discusses:

  • The beginnings of the UGG brand
  • The lows and highs of the company's fortunes
  • What Brian relied on to bounce back when the worst happened
  • How you can apply his experience to your personal situation
